The Johns Hopkins Hospital Inpatient Oncology Service is part of our NCI-Designated Comprehensive Cancer Center. This Adavanced Practice Team cares for acutely ill patients with cancer including those undergoing blood & marrow transplantation, surgery, chemotherapy and immunotherapy. Our patients have access to some of the most innovative and advanced therapies in the world. The Kimmel Cancer Center research scientists and clinicians closely work together, new drugs and treatments developed in the research laboratory are quickly transferred to the clinical setting, offering patients improved therapeutic options and the chance to participate in innovative clinical trials.

Minimum Qualifications

  • Education: MSN/DNP from an accredited nursing program required.
  • Licensure: Active Maryland RN license and Acute Care NP certification are required. May consider an FNP with Oncology RN experience
  • Experience: 3 years of related nursing experience; Oncology preferred: No NP work experience required
  • New Graduate NP encouraged to apply New Graduates must supply a letter from MBON approving practice as a Nurse Practitioner Graduate while awaiting completing of JHH affiliate credentialing as a Nurse Practitioner.
  • Active Maryland CDS and DEA licensure
  • Provider Enrollment, Chain and Ownership Systems (PECOS) enrollment required
  • BLS Health Care Provider CPR certification required: AHA or Red Cross accepted

The JHH Nurse Practitioner practices within the guidelines of the unit department and institution and in accordance with the Nurse Practitioner - Physician Written Agreement required and approved by the State of Maryland. You will function in a Nurse Practitioner Associate role until credentialed by The Johns Hopkins Hospital medical board and staff privileges are granted.
